A lot of people still using it, including me too. Chrome has waaay to much cons for a poweruser: -Stealing data (With the use of auto-update, which is another con as it's silent, what I hate. I must know what is happening behind the scenes.) -Simple UI, with a lot of options kept hidden. -The limitations of webkit engine: Okay, it's fast... But only the JS execution is noticably faster, whereas - because of the way it works - you can't just a block an element to load for example, with adblock. It's hidden, but it's still downloaded and uses CPU, takes up memory... Firefox itself isn't as slow as they say, it only has a slow startup because the whole browser is written in XUL and javascript, and only the 'core' is C++. I know because I developed a cookie poisoning capable browser as a hobby, and I tried both engines, found Gecko to be the best open choice. Note: Firefox for android uses 'native' android UI elements instead of XUL... That should make it faster. Edited June 29, 2012 by Sulthekk
